Willis Tsai, Head of Global Equities, Nuveen | Willis shares how he thinks about portfolio construction across the diverse global equities opportunity set. He explains why now is a particularly compelling moment for active management and highlights what separates managers who succeed over the long term from those who don’t. Willis also discusses the most interesting ideas he is exploring today in pursuit of opportunities and how he is managing risk along the way.
